Transaction 525661c8cc31ac3d32cf100f4c224ae25b1b76226d30e0898847f1d34a9c6439
1 Input
1 Output
-
525661c8cc31ac3d32cf100f4c224ae25b1b76226d30e0898847f1d34a9c6439:0
- value
- 31870
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7213e404851b120eb0d7c94e81ea36653ab6ac0
- address
- bc1q6usnuszg2xcjp6cd0j2ws84rvef6k6kqt4dfh7